Benchmarks for s2fft

Scripts for benchmarking s2fft transforms.

Measures time to compute transforms for grids of parameters settings, optionally outputting the results to a JSON file to allow comparing performance over versions and/or systems. If the py-cpuinfo package is installed additional information about CPU of system benchmarks are run on will be recorded in JSON output.

Description

The benchmark scripts are as follows:

  • spherical.py contains benchmarks for on-the-fly implementations of spherical transforms (forward and inverse).
  • precompute_spherical.py contains benchmarks for precompute implementations of spherical transforms (forward and inverse).
  • wigner.py contains benchmarks for on-the-fly implementations of Wigner-d transforms (forward and inverse).
  • precompute_wigner.py contains benchmarks for precompute implementations of Wigner-d transforms (forward and inverse).

The benchmarking.py module contains shared utility functions for defining and running the benchmarks.

Usage

Each benchmark script defines a set of default parameter values to run the benchmarks over. A set of command line arguments can be used to control the benchmark runs, and optionally override parameter values benchmarked and specify a file to output the JSON formatted benchmark results to. Pass a --help argument to the script to display the usage message:

usage: spherical.py [-h] [-number-runs NUMBER_RUNS] [-repeats REPEATS]
                    [-parameter-overrides [PARAMETER_OVERRIDES ...]] [-output-file OUTPUT_FILE]
                    [-benchmarks BENCHMARKS [BENCHMARKS ...]]

Benchmarks for on-the-fly spherical transforms.

options:
  -h, --help            show this help message and exit
  -number-runs NUMBER_RUNS
                        Number of times to run the benchmark in succession in each timing run. (default: 10)
  -repeats REPEATS      Number of times to repeat the benchmark runs. (default: 3)
  -parameter-overrides [PARAMETER_OVERRIDES ...]
                        Override for values to use for benchmark parameter. A parameter name followed by space
                        separated list of values to use. May be specified multiple times to override multiple
                        parameters. (default: None)
  -output-file OUTPUT_FILE
                        File path to write JSON formatted results to. (default: None)
  -benchmarks BENCHMARKS [BENCHMARKS ...]
                        Names of benchmark functions to run. All benchmarks are run if omitted. (default: None)

For example to run the spherical transform benchmarks using only the JAX implementations, running on a CPU (in double-precision) for L values 64, 128, 256, 512 and 1024 we would run from the root of the repository:

JAX_PLATFORM_NAME=cpu JAX_ENABLE_X64=1 python benchmarks/spherical.py -p L 64 128 256 512 1024 -p method jax

Note the usage of environment variables JAX_PLATFORM_NAME and JAX_ENABLE_X64 to configure the default device used by JAX and whether to enable double-precision computations by default respectively.
